FORT RILEY, Kan. — The top general in the U.S. Army, Chief of Staff Gen. Raymond Odierno, visited troops at Fort Riley on Friday, as training continues for nearly 2,000 soldiers from five nations in preparation for the next phase of action in Afghanistan.
